### Release Checklist — SproutMinder v3.2

- [ ] Verify the watering scheduler honors per-zone quiet hours after the DST shim change. Heads up: last release, the Thistledown test greenhouse got soaked at 2 a.m. because the cron offsets drifted, so actually run the 48-hour dry-run sim, don't just eyeball the config. Check moisture-sensor overrides still cancel scheduled runs. When the sim passes, stamp this item with the build token printed right below.

session token of bajeg-bajop = htk4_6c57

Handover — Stormrelay fan-out service. Hey, quick brain-dump before I'm out. Stormrelay takes alerts from the Cloudmere feed and fans them out to regional subscriber queues. The tricky bit is the dedupe window — alerts often arrive twice from upstream, and we drop the second if it lands within the window. Retry logic is exponential with a cap; don't touch it, it took weeks to tune. Tests in fanout_spec cover the ugly edge cases. The service runs with the following configuration.

service settings:
ralael:
  pin: 7453
  tenant: zorath
  seal: seal_087806e4
  metrics_host: metrics.ralael.paliqworks.example
  standby_team: fraath
  escalation: praok-istiel
  nonce: 10e083

**Action item (PM-214, Coldvault archival):** Automate archiving of cold storage buckets older than the retention cutoff. Manual sweeps missed two regions last quarter and blew the storage budget. Owner: infra rotation. Sweep cadence, batch size, and age thresholds must be config-driven, not hardcoded, so on-call can tune under load. Dry-run mode required before first prod run. Proposed defaults for review at sync are below.

limits module of fahog-kahop:
CAPS = {
    "fraeth": 189,
    "drumir": 842,
}

## Artifact Signing — Inventory Reconciliation Job

The nightly reconciliation job for Stockline now signs its output manifests before upload. Unsigned manifests are rejected by the Ledgerbox ingest as of build 412. Two mismatches last week traced to a stale key on the runner pool; rotated Tuesday. Action for sync: confirm all runners pull the current key at job start. The active signing key for the reconciliation pipeline is as follows.

signing key of yafop-taguf = bky3_Kre